Typhoon Kaimi just walked a step ahead, and earthquakes soon followed. The Central Meteorological Administration said on the 26th that at 10:24 a.m. on the 26th, an earthquake of magnitude 5.1 on the Richter scale occurred off Hualien, with a depth of 39.7 km and a maximum seismic intensity of 4.
